2023 Festive season online shopping feedback?

I am sure many of us have bought stuff online during this festive season. For me Amazon has been good so far. Curious to know how has everyone's experience been so far?

1. Amazon - Good offers (not as great as last year). Bought lots of stuff. Delivery has also been prompt and fast. Just two mess ups in like 10 orders. One was delayed and Amazon cancelled. Another order delivery guy gave it someone else and Amazon wanted me to wait 24 hrs before resolving. The other guy was generous enough to return my order.

2. Flipkart - Not so good offers. One order placed and that too messed up. Basically ordered two items. Couriered through Delhivery. One item reached near my house but Delhivery delayed the order. The second item I found cheaper on Amazon and Flipkart wouldn't allow me to cancel only one item. So, had to cancel the whole order and get it from Amazon. So, Flipkart score 0 orders.

3. Reliance Digital - Had ordered a washing machine. Got very fast delivery from Reliance. But when the Reliance tech came for setup, the hinge was broken. They have a long replacement process where someone needs to file a tech report, then it gets approved and then they might chose to refund or replace. Took a week for the tech guy to file report, and then approval took ages. They wanted to give a replacement. But refused and got a refund instead. Reordered from Amazon. Final score 0 orders.

4. Jiomart - Tried to place an order using a "bank offer" showing on the product page. But the offer didn't appear on the payment page. Tried calling to see if I could get the offer. No help provided. 0 orders.

5. Samsung Online - Got a good offer through a Samsung employee on S23. Placed order on Friday for priority delivery on Saturday. Had to call support to get the order shipped yesterday afternoon as they claimed they were drowing in orders. Then came the rude surprise that the order has been shipped via XpressBees - a courier known for delaying orders and providing fake updates. These guys put my order "out for delivery" yesterday evening and then added a "misrouted" underneath it. I tried cancelling the order but I couldn't because as per Samsung my order is "out for delivery" between yesterday evening to today afternoon. After that XpressBee sent my order somewhere and its been in transit since 1pm with no visibility on delivery date. So, 2 days later from the "Priority Delivery" date - the order is nowhere to be seen. Makes me wonder if the 1.5k discount was worth the money.
 
I thought I'll update this thread. Samsung cancelled the order after much follows yesterday morning. Ordered from Amazon and they outdid themselves. Delivering the phone in record 5 hrs.
